CSS寬度可以使用百分比來定義,其中有幾個常見的百分比值,如50%、25%等等。除了這些常見的百分比以外,還有一種比較常用的方式是使用幾分之幾來定義寬度。比如,我們可以使用1/2來定義寬度為父元素寬度的一半,使用1/3來定義寬度為父元素寬度的1/3。
.example { width: 1/2; /* 寬度為父元素寬度的一半 */ } .another-example { width: 1/3; /* 寬度為父元素寬度的1/3 */ }
這種方式可以更靈活地控制元素的寬度,在響應式設計中也非常有用。比如,在移動端需要將元素的寬度調整為屏幕寬度的一半,可以這樣寫:
@media (max-width: 767px) { .example { width: 1/2; } }
這樣,當屏幕寬度小于等于767px時,元素的寬度就會自動調整為屏幕寬度的一半。
除了使用幾分之幾來定義寬度,還可以使用calc函數來進行復雜的計算。比如,我們可以這樣計算一個元素的寬度:
.example { width: calc(50% - 20px); /* 寬度為父元素寬度的一半,減去20像素 */ }
這種方式同樣非常靈活,可以滿足各種復雜的布局需求。
上一篇css寬和高一樣
下一篇mysql數據庫單選字段